Automatic Effluent Samplers Market Expansion Outlook: What Revenue Opportunities Lie Ahead?
The automatic effluent samplers market size has seen rapid expansion in recent years. Looking ahead, it is anticipated to grow from $1.83 billion in 2025 to $2.02 billion in 2026, progressing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.7%. This historic growth can be attributed to several drivers, including stricter environmental regulations, the expansion of industrial wastewater treatment facilities, increasing monitoring of municipal discharge systems, the growth of environmental testing laboratories, and the adoption of automated sampling technologies.
The market for automatic effluent samplers is anticipated to experience substantial expansion over the coming years. By 2030, this market is projected to reach a value of $3.03 billion, demonstrating a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.6%. This growth in the forecast period can be attributed to heightened investments in intelligent water monitoring solutions, a growing need for real-time pollution surveillance, stricter enforcement of environmental regulations, the increasing use of IoT-integrated samplers, and a greater emphasis on precise and traceable data. Key trends anticipated during this period encompass the wider implementation of programmable sampling technologies, increased integration of sensor-driven monitoring, a surge in the adoption of remotely operated samplers, the proliferation of refrigerated composite sampling systems, and an intensified focus on ensuring accurate regulatory adherence.

#Automatic Effluent Samplers Market Demand Drivers Creating New Revenue Opportunities
The expanding occurrence of waterborne diseases is anticipated to drive the demand for the automatic effluent samplers market in the coming years. These illnesses arise from the intake or contact with tainted water carrying hazardous microbes like bacteria, viruses, or parasites. The rise in waterborne disease cases stems from polluted water sources, a consequence of poor hygiene, insufficient water purification, and environmental contamination. Automatic effluent samplers improve water quality oversight by facilitating precise and effective wastewater sampling. They aid in the prompt identification of pollutants, thereby ensuring enhanced environmental tracking and better safeguarding of public health. For instance, in September 2024, according to the World Health Organization (WHO), a Switzerland-based intergovernmental organization, stated that cholera cases rose by 13% and related deaths surged by 71% in 2023 compared to 2022. Consequently, the rising frequency of waterborne diseases is fueling the expansion of the automatic effluent samplers market.

Automatic Effluent Samplers Market Innovation Trends: Which Developments Are Transforming The Industry?
Leading companies in the automatic effluent samplers market are prioritizing the creation of cutting-edge solutions such as autonomous water samplers to facilitate uninterrupted and highly accurate water quality assessment with reduced need for human intervention. An autonomous water sampler functions as an automated device that autonomously gathers, safeguards, and retains water samples based on predefined timetables, aiding in environmental evaluation and compliance oversight. For example, in March 2025, NatureMetrics, a UK-based nature intelligence company, and Dartmouth Ocean Technologies, a Canada-based oceanographic instrument manufacturer, introduced the DOT-NM Autosampler. This system is designed to autonomously acquire a series of eDNA samples, with onboard preservation capabilities, and can function over extended durations eliminating the need for boat-dependent sampling expeditions, ensuring dependable operation in both saltwater and freshwater settings. Featuring customizable sampling protocols, depth-rated for various deployment scenarios, and seamless compatibility with comprehensive eDNA analytical processes, this apparatus provides adaptable insights into biodiversity concurrently achieving significant reductions in operational expenditure, safety hazards, and carbon footprint.

Automatic Effluent Samplers Market Regional Outlook: Where Are The Largest Opportunities Located?
North America was the largest region in the automatic effluent samplers market in 2025. Asia-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ing region in the forecast period.
